Jen McEntee focuses her practice on representing Chapter 11 debtors in complex restructuring cases, as well as other key stakeholders in bankruptcy proceedings, including official committees of unsecured creditors, secured lenders, distressed debt investors, asset purchasers, and other parties in interest. She joined the firm in 2008 and has since developed substantial expertise guiding clients through all phases of the Chapter 11 process, from pre-petition planning and case strategies through plan confirmation, litigation, and post-confirmation matters. In all aspects of her practice, Jen works closely with clients to develop practical, business-oriented solutions to complex financial challenges, whether restructuring operations, maximizing creditor recoveries, or protecting collateral interests. Her practice spans a wide range of industries and she is known for her strategic approach, attention to detail, and ability to manage sophisticated cases involving multiple stakeholders.

Beyond her legal practice, Jen is deeply committed to community advocacy. Jen volunteers in the child welfare space with the Support Center for Child Advocates and Students Run Philly Style, supporting vulnerable youth through mentorship and direct engagement.

Jen is also the proud daughter of a Vietnam Veteran and an endurance athlete that serves as the Chair of the Board of Team Foster, a non-profit organization that raises money to provide accredited, life-saving service dogs to injured and disabled Veterans.
